How Dental Payment Plans Increase Treatment Acceptance in NZ

Cost is the number one reason patients decline or delay dental treatment in New Zealand. Whether it is a crown, implant, orthodontic work, or cosmetic dentistry, the price tag can be enough to make patients walk away. Dental payment plans solve this problem and can significantly increase treatment acceptance rates across your practice.

The Treatment Acceptance Challenge

Studies consistently show that a large percentage of patients decline recommended treatment when they cannot pay the full amount upfront. For many dental practices, this means:

  • Patients choosing the cheapest option rather than the best clinical outcome
  • Delayed treatment leading to more complex and expensive procedures later
  • Lost revenue from cosmetic and elective treatments
  • Patients shopping around for cheaper alternatives elsewhere

The reality is that most patients want the treatment. They simply cannot afford to pay for it all at once.

How Payment Plans Change Patient Behaviour

When you present a treatment plan alongside a monthly payment option, the conversation shifts entirely. Instead of hearing "$4,500 for implants," the patient hears "$375 per month." This small change in framing makes a significant difference.

Practices that offer payment plans through providers like Fee Funders commonly report:

  • Higher acceptance rates: More patients proceed with recommended treatment
  • Larger case values: Patients choose comprehensive treatment plans rather than patch-up solutions
  • More cosmetic work: Teeth whitening, veneers, and smile makeovers become accessible
  • Fewer no-shows: Patients who have committed financially are more likely to attend appointments

Why Traditional In-House Plans Fall Short

Some dental practices try to run their own payment plans. While well-intentioned, this approach has drawbacks:

  • The practice carries the risk of non-payment
  • Reception staff spend time chasing overdue instalments
  • Cash flow becomes unpredictable
  • Compliance with lending regulations can be complex

Presenting Payment Plans to Patients

The most successful practices make payment plans part of every treatment conversation. Here are some tips:

  • Include the monthly payment amount alongside the total cost on every treatment plan
  • Train your reception team to mention payment plans proactively
  • Display signage in your waiting area letting patients know plans are available
  • Add payment plan information to your website and social media
